Search Engine Optimization is the process of optimizing your website to rank higher on search engine results pages (SERPs). By making your website more visible to search engines like Google, you can attract more organic traffic and increase your chances of reaching potential customers.
One of the key aspects of SEO is keyword research. Begin by identifying relevant keywords and phrases that users often search for in your industry. Tools like Google Keyword Planner can help you discover popular keywords and their search volumes.
Once you have your list of keywords, strategically incorporate them into your website’s content, meta tags, headings, and URLs. However, be careful not to overstuff your content with keywords, as this can negatively impact your website’s ranking. Aim for a natural and informational use of keywords that adds value to your content.
Content remains king in the world of SEO. Search engines prioritize websites that provide high-quality, informative, and engaging content for users. Invest time in creating well-written articles, blog posts, and product descriptions that address your target audience’s needs and interests.
Make sure your content is original and offers a unique perspective. Avoid duplicating content from other websites, as this can lead to penalization by search engines. Regularly updating and adding fresh content to your website will also signal to search engines that your website is active and relevant.
In addition to keyword optimization, there are several on-page elements that can significantly impact your website’s SEO. Here are a few key areas to focus on:
Title Tags: Craft compelling and descriptive title tags for each page on your website. Incorporate relevant keywords to help search engines understand the content of your page.
Meta Descriptions: Write concise and captivating meta descriptions that accurately summarize the page’s content. Although meta descriptions don’t directly affect rankings, they can influence click-through rates from search engine results pages.
URL Structure: Optimize your URLs by including relevant keywords and making them descriptive and user-friendly. Avoid using long and confusing URLs that can deter users from clicking on your links.
Header Tags: Utilize header tags (H1, H2, H3, etc.) to structure your content and highlight important headings. Incorporate keywords naturally within these headings, as it helps search engines interpret the hierarchy of your content.
Backlinks are a crucial aspect of SEO as they indicate the credibility and authority of your website. Aim to acquire high-quality backlinks from reputable sources within your industry. These can include guest blogging, influencer collaborations, and creating shareable content that naturally attracts backlinks.
Evaluate the authority and relevance of backlinks before incorporating them into your SEO strategy. Avoid spammy and low-quality backlinks, as they can harm your website’s reputation and rankings.
While content and backlinks play a significant role in SEO, technical aspects should not be overlooked. Ensure that your website is mobile-friendly, has fast loading speeds, and is accessible to search engine crawlers. Optimize your site’s structure, URL structure, and image alt tags to improve overall user experience and search engine visibility.
Regularly monitor your website’s performance using analytical tools like Google Analytics. Track key metrics such as organic traffic, bounce rates, and keyword rankings to gain insights into the effectiveness of your SEO efforts. Use this data to make informed decisions and refine your SEO strategy as needed.
